Smithville, Texas, situated in the southeastern corner of Bastrop County, is a gem of Central Texas that perfectly balances historic preservation with modern growth. Located roughly 40 miles from Austin via TX-71 E, it serves as a vital link between the capital and the coastal plains. The community is famous for its 'Main Street' charm, which served as the backdrop for the film 'Hope Floats.' Buyers often look in neighborhoods like the Smithville Historic District for gingerbread-style homes or toward the pine-heavy elevations near Buescher State Park. The area is intersected by the Colorado River, providing fertile land and scenic vistas. Nearby towns like Bastrop and La Grange are easily accessible, making Smithville a central hub for those who work in the Tesla or Samsung corridors but prefer a rural lifestyle. From the annual Jamboree to the local favorites like Comfort Cafe, the Smithville culture is rooted in authentic Texas hospitality that we are proud to represent.

What makes Smithville different from other Austin suburbs?
Unlike modern planned communities, Smithville offers a rich historic character, famous for its well-preserved Victorian architecture and its role as a frequent filming location for major motion pictures. It offers a slower pace of life while remaining within a 45-minute drive of downtown Austin.
How is the school system in Smithville, TX?
Smithville ISD serves the community with a focus on small class sizes and personalized education. Many families choose the area for its community-centric schools, which offer a tight-knit environment that is often lost in larger suburban districts.
Is Smithville a good place for land investment?
Yes, Smithville is highly sought after for land investment due to its proximity to the Highway 71 corridor and the rapid expansion of the Austin tech sector. Properties here often offer better value per acre compared to Travis or Williamson Counties.
What are the average property taxes in Bastrop County?
Property taxes in Bastrop County are generally lower than those in Travis County. However, specific rates vary based on whether the property is within city limits or in an unincorporated area. We provide a full breakdown of tax implications for every listing.
What recreational activities are available near Smithville?
Residents enjoy easy access to Buescher State Park for hiking and camping, the Colorado River for kayaking and fishing, and the Hyatt Regency Lost Pines Resort. The downtown area also hosts numerous boutique shops, galleries, and seasonal festivals.
